реклама на сайте
подробности

 
 
> Для USB, Какой контроллер оптимальнее
prottoss
сообщение Aug 16 2005, 09:54
Сообщение #1


Гуру
******

Группа: Свой
Сообщений: 2 720
Регистрация: 24-03-05
Пользователь №: 3 659



Хочу определиться в выборе контроллера USB. Управляющий МК в девайсе - AVR. Ориентируюсь на USB версии 2. Скорость передачи по максимуму. Но трансивер хочется отдельный, не типа 2 (3,4,5...) в одном. У кого какие предложения?


--------------------
Go to the top of the page
 
+Quote Post
3 страниц V  < 1 2 3  
Start new topic
Ответов (30 - 35)
Ёрген
сообщение Nov 1 2005, 07:49
Сообщение #31





Группа: Участник
Сообщений: 12
Регистрация: 1-07-05
Пользователь №: 6 437



Цитата(QuadMan @ Oct 25 2005, 19:45)
Спасибо за ответы.. но есть ламерский вопрос... smile.gif как с этой штуковиной (CY7C68013) работать? smile.gif) Посмотрел даташит но так и не понял... каким образом можно передавать данные от AVR в USB. Cам работал с CY7C68001 - там все просто - выставляешь на шину данных 16 бит и отправляешь... а тут зачем еще микропроцессор?

спасибо...
*


Есть режим "SlaveFIFO" - в этом режиме CY7C68013 похожа на CY7C68001, есть шина данных, стробы чтения, записи и т. п.

RE: зачем еще микропроцессор
CY7C68013 = AVR + CY7C68001. Как зачем - ногами махать, по UARTу чего-нибудь передавать, считать чего-нибудь.

Как уже правильно сказали, пиковая производительность CY7C68013 12 MIPS.
Go to the top of the page
 
+Quote Post
BVU
сообщение Nov 1 2005, 07:55
Сообщение #32


Профессионал
*****

Группа: Свой
Сообщений: 1 301
Регистрация: 30-11-04
Из: Россия, Н.Новгород
Пользователь №: 1 264



http://www.ineltek.ru/html.cgi/txt/ic/Atme...s/usb/start.htm


--------------------
Не корысти ради, не в целях наживы, а во исполнение велений души!
Go to the top of the page
 
+Quote Post
MALLOY2
сообщение Nov 1 2005, 08:34
Сообщение #33


Знающий
****

Группа: Validating
Сообщений: 838
Регистрация: 31-01-05
Пользователь №: 2 317



Цитата(Ёрген @ Nov 1 2005, 10:49)
Цитата(QuadMan @ Oct 25 2005, 19:45)
Спасибо за ответы.. но есть ламерский вопрос... smile.gif как с этой штуковиной (CY7C68013) работать? smile.gif) Посмотрел даташит но так и не понял... каким образом можно передавать данные от AVR в USB. Cам работал с CY7C68001 - там все просто - выставляешь на шину данных 16 бит и отправляешь... а тут зачем еще микропроцессор?

спасибо...
*


Есть режим "SlaveFIFO" - в этом режиме CY7C68013 похожа на CY7C68001, есть шина данных, стробы чтения, записи и т. п.

RE: зачем еще микропроцессор
CY7C68013 = AVR + CY7C68001. Как зачем - ногами махать, по UARTу чего-нибудь передавать, считать чего-нибудь.

Как уже правильно сказали, пиковая производительность CY7C68013 12 MIPS.
*




Главная задача процессора это конфигурация чипа на нужный режим работы, внутринний проц экономит место на плате и деньги.
Go to the top of the page
 
+Quote Post
NahaL
сообщение Oct 27 2006, 07:13
Сообщение #34


Частый гость
**

Группа: Свой
Сообщений: 85
Регистрация: 5-07-06
Из: Барнаул
Пользователь №: 18 592



Цитата(v_mirgorodsky @ Oct 25 2005, 18:48) *
С CY7C68013 реально получить до 46MB/s. Для реализации сего чуда был написан очень оптимизированный драйвер под Windows XP и использовалась двухпроцессорная мамка на i865 или что-то подобное. Реально, двухпроцессорность здесь не нужна, важен только ICH5 или более поздний южный мост. Загрузка 2.4GHz процессора составляла около 10%.

Со стандартными драйверами реально получить порядка 37-38MB/s, но их плюс в том, что они есть.

О самом CY7C68013 впечатления самые положительные, за исключением того, что сильно греется. Проблему решили переводом CY7C68013 на 12MHz клок, а источник данных - в нашем случае FPGA - работал на 48MHz. Таким образом производительность самого CY7C68013 была абсолютно не важна для проекта.

А не подскажете где взять всё это??? help.gif
Go to the top of the page
 
+Quote Post
Gennadiy_
сообщение Oct 27 2006, 09:17
Сообщение #35


Частый гость
**

Группа: Свой
Сообщений: 79
Регистрация: 13-01-06
Из: Москва
Пользователь №: 13 133



Если отвечу, это будет реклама?
Вчера в одной фирме мне сказали. что Ч.Л. надо отправить им письмо @, получить в ответ квитанцию, оплатить ее через сбербанк, и получить у них со склада, вчера было 56 шт в наличии.
Go to the top of the page
 
+Quote Post
Diver84
сообщение Nov 11 2006, 18:35
Сообщение #36





Группа: Новичок
Сообщений: 3
Регистрация: 11-11-06
Пользователь №: 22 198



Расскажи поподробнее про использование FT232BM
Go to the top of the page
 
+Quote Post

3 страниц V  < 1 2 3
Reply to this topicStart new topic
1 чел. читают эту тему (гостей: 1, скрытых пользователей: 0)
Пользователей: 0

 


RSS Текстовая версия Сейчас: 19th July 2025 - 22:45
Рейтинг@Mail.ru


Страница сгенерированна за 0.01427 секунд с 7
ELECTRONIX ©2004-2016